Can you run water through an airless paint sprayer? At low pressure you can pump the remaining paint into the paint bucket, using the prime pump, until water comes. In the same way, the paint can also be pumped out of the high-pressure hose, using the spray setting, back into the paint bucket until water comes.

What size air hose do I need for a spray gun? The hose, can be manufactured from PVC, PU or rubber, is used to carry sufficient compressed air from the pressure tank to the spray gun. The proper hose diameter approved by the spraying industry is minimum 3/8″ to 1/2″.

Why does my paint sprayer keep clogging?

This can be caused by the air pressure being too weak, which can stop the liquid from atomizing, or due to the liquid being of a type that quickly hardens once in contact with the air. The second form of clogging is due to spray pressure being too high.

How do I know what size air hose to buy?

How do I know what size air hose to buy?

Air hoses are measured by their internal diameter (ID), and come in standard sizes of ¼”, ⅜” or ½” or metric sizes of 6mm, 8mm, or 10mm. Since higher ID correlates to higher air capacity, selecting your ideal air hose diameter requires an understanding of the CFM needs of your air tools.

Does length of air hose affect pressure?

Heaviness and bulkiness aside, the longer the hose from your compressor to your tool, the more air/pressure will be lost on route.

What is the best PSI to spray clear coat?

When spraying base coat clear coat systems, you want to spray at 26-29 PSI. You measure this PSI by pulling the trigger and letting air flow through the tip of your gun with your dial or digital readout saying 26-29 PSI.

When can I spray clear coat after base coat?

30 minutes

Clearcoat Spray Paint Allow 30 minutes after base coat color has been applied to apply the clear coat. Apply 4-5 wet (but not dripping) coats waiting 10+ minutes in between coats. Each coat should be dry to the touch (not tacky) before moving on to the next.

Why do you have to wait 48 hours to recoat spray paint?

You must get all the coats needed on the piece you are spraying within an hour. If you can’t get this done, wait 48 hours to apply a new coat. If you add a coat before this waiting period, you run the risk of the paint wrinkling.

What happens if you paint over primer too soon?

Adding coats of primer or paint too soon could cause the paint to wrinkle. For the best results, spray all your primer coats on the piece within an hour. If you don’t have the time, wait at least 48 hours to apply a new coat. The length of time you allow the primer to dry varies by the brand.

What happens if you apply second coat of paint too soon?

Applying the second coat too early will result in streaks, peeling paint, and uneven color. Not only will this ruin the entire project but it’ll cost additional money to get more paint in some occasions. It’s best to wait for the first coat to dry.

Should I Strain paint before spraying?

Regardless of the type of sprayer, straining the paint before loading it into the sprayer is a good practice to avoid clogs inside the gun. Place a paint strainer over a clean paint bucket and pour the paint or stain slowly to remove dried paint pieces and other foreign particles.

What is a Graco whip hose used for?

Genuine Graco Whip Hoses provide more flexibility and increased operator control at the gun. These hoses are especially beneficial on large jobs when spraying for long periods of time to help reduce fatigue and provide a quality finish over the course of the entire job.

What is an airless hose whip?

Airless Hose Whip 1/8 X 3 1/8″ high Pressure fluid hose whip for airless paint sprayers. Typically called a whip-hose, provides flexibility at the spray-gun for reduced hand fatigue.
